This is my abortive attempt to get an interrupt on the rising or falling edge of Port D bit 0:

SIM->SCGC5 |= SIM_SCGC5_PORTD_MASK; // Enable Clock to Port D //
PORTD->PCR[0] = PORT_PCR_MUX(1); // Make bit 0 of port D available for GPIO
PORTD->PCR[0] |= PORT_PCR_IRQC(0x0B);
PORTD->PCR[0] |= PORT_PCR_ISF(1); // clear interrupt flag
PTD->PDDR &= 0xFFFFFFFE; // Make D0 an input

I have made a short video explaining GPIO port interrupts on the KL17/27: https://youtu.be/CubinvMuTwU
You can compare with your settings (I expect that you have just not enabled the interrupt in the NVIC) to solve the issue.
